I was channel surfing the other day, I came across on cable AZN Television’s 2007 “Asian Excellence Awards” hosted by Lost’s Daniel Dae Kim and Battlestar Galactica’s Grace Park. I caught the part of the show where Yul Kwon, (one of Ernie’s Top 6 Asian Reality Stars
That Make Me Cringe) was accepting his award for Favorite Reality Star. What are the AZN Asian Excellence Awards you ask? According to the website:
“The AZN Asian Exellence Awards are the only nationally televised event celebrating significant Asian and Asian American achievements in entertainment, the arts and other disciplines that have had a profound impact on American culture.”
which was started only last year in 2006. The Awards may not be as prestigious, glamorous and as well known as an Oscar, Emmy, Tony or Grammy, but the awards have to start somewhere and is a start to getting much recognition to often overlooked Asian American achievements. Congrats to the winners!
